How to Keep Your Family Safe in Extreme Beach Heat

Managing extreme beach heat requires a proactive defense strategy rather than a reactive scramble once everyone is already sweating and irritable. The combination of direct overhead sunlight, reflection off the white sand, and high humidity accelerates dehydration and thermal stress faster than inland conditions. Creating a designated “cooling zone” immediately upon arrival establishes a baseline of safety for kids and adults alike.

Proper hydration means drinking water before you feel thirsty, as thirst is an early sign of mild dehydration. Plan to rotate family members out of direct sun exposure every 45 to 60 minutes, even if they are actively swimming. Wetting the skin with fresh water periodically helps mimic sweat’s cooling effect, which is highly hindered by the salt crust that builds up from the ocean.

Essential Signs of Heat Exhaustion to Watch For

Heat exhaustion can sneak up on children and adults rapidly when they are distracted by swimming or playing in the surf. The cooling effect of ocean water often masks the fact that the body is losing massive amounts of fluids through sweat. Knowing the warning signs allows you to intervene before a mild heat reaction escalates into a medical emergency like heat stroke.

Watch closely for signs such as cool, moist skin with goosebumps, heavy sweating, dizziness, and mild confusion. In children, watch for sudden lethargy, extreme irritability, or complaints of muscle cramps and headaches. If anyone displays these symptoms, immediately move them to a shaded area, loosen tight clothing, apply wet cooling towels to their neck, and administer small sips of cool water.

How to Properly Clean Sand and Salt Off Your Gear

Saltwater and abrasive beach sand are highly destructive to zippers, metal frames, performance fabrics, and rubber seals if left unchecked. Letting your gear sit in the garage covered in salt crust will lead to corrosion, dry rot, and mechanical failures by the next season. A systematic post-beach cleaning routine preserves your gear investment and ensures it is ready for your next adventure.

Start by thoroughly rinsing all items with clean, pressurized fresh water from a garden hose before the sand dry-bakes onto the surfaces. Pay special attention to zipper tracks, wagon wheel axles, tent poles, and cooler gaskets where fine grains love to hide. Allow everything to air-dry completely in a shaded, well-ventilated area to prevent mold and mildew growth before storing them in airtight bins.
